Untitled #106 by Jo Ann Callis presents a black bird hovering over a table with a layered strawberry cake. The raven flies over the table setting, with it's wing cutting across the center of the image. The bird appears to gaze downward, perhaps looking at the slice of cake as it's next meal. This vintage c-print measures 24 x 20 inches, and is presented matted with a silver metal frame, measuring 28.38 x 23.38 x 1.13 inches. This photograph is signed and dated in ink on the verso. This photograph was acquired from the Atlantic Richfield Company. Jo Ann Callis was born in Cincinnati, OH and relocated to Los Angeles in 1961. She enrolled at UCLA in 1970 where she began taking classes with Robert Heinecken, among other prominent artists. She started teaching at CalArts in 1976 and remains a faculty member of the School of Art’s Program in Photography and Media. She has continued to photograph, draw, and paint, and her work has been widely exhibited in such venues as the Museum of Modern Art, New York; Los Angeles County Museum of Art; Hammer Museum; the Museum of Contemporary Art, Los Angeles; the San Francisco Museum of Modern Art and many others. In 2009 a retrospective of her work, Woman Twirling, was presented by the J. Paul Getty Museum, Los Angeles. Callis has received three NEA Fellowships and a Guggenheim Fellowship, among other awards and prizes.

    Gorgeous Still life photographies .Limited edition, numbered, signed and certificated. About the artist: Born in 1948 in the French Alps, Jean Turco spent his adolescence in Chamonix Mont Blanc. He awarded a diploma in photography and made numerous images of high mountain. At the age of 20, he left "the valley" for Paris where he is going to exercise as a game an activity which fascinates him and will allow him to visit a lot of distant countries by taking in his luggage Leica IIIf and Hasselblad which share his life. He has so produced in Europe, in the United States or in Emirates and Sultanates of the Gulf, uncountable landscapes and portraits; his taste for these last ones asserting itself during journeys in India and in Pakistan. In 2000, he rethought his implication in the photography and decided to dedicate himself to it full-time. He abandoned then quite other activity, tidied up his inseparable IIIf and Hasselblad in a cupboard, took back his Sinar P 20x25 and Nikon-digital then burned symbolically and without mood, his negatives and archival to start all over again. Mainly intended for the exhibitions, he made more of seventy these last years, his photos concern since numerous subjects even if the portrait, the nude and the still life remain privileged. Except his personal works, except the writing of works and except the articles on the photography and workshop / studios which he runs in numerous European countries, Jean Turco works mainly on commission for private individuals or advertising agencies. He uses according to the use of the produced images everything kind of existing shot equipments but the Sinar P2, the chamber of size 8x10 inches (20x25 cm) big film photography format which he processes personally in his laboratory, became his favourite equipment.
